  1. Asparagus Spears: A Spring Grilling Classic

Spring wouldn't be complete without the arrival of fresh, green asparagus spears. These slender shoots not only symbolise the season but also bring a unique flavour and texture to your charcoal BBQ. The key to grilling asparagus lies in simplicity and timing.

Start by washing and trimming the asparagus, removing the woody ends. Drizzle with olive oil, sprinkle with salt and pepper, and place them directly on the hot grill. The intense heat of lumpwood charcoal will char the asparagus, enhancing its natural earthy flavour and delivering a delightful crispness.

For a quick and delicious recipe, try grilling asparagus alongside a lemon-infused butter sauce. The zesty acidity of the lemon complements the asparagus beautifully, creating a side dish that perfectly captures the essence of spring.

  1. Sweet and Succulent Strawberries: From Grill to Dessert

Strawberries, the jewel of spring, take on a whole new persona when introduced to the grill. Grilling not only intensifies their sweetness but also adds a subtle smokiness that elevates them from mere berries to culinary delights.

To grill strawberries, thread them onto skewers or use a grill basket to prevent them from falling through the grates. A light dusting of sugar before grilling enhances caramelization, resulting in a luscious, sweet treat. Grilled strawberries aren't limited to dessert; they make a superb addition to salads or serve as a delectable topping for grilled pound cake.

Consider crafting a simple grilled strawberry and balsamic glaze dessert. Drizzle balsamic glaze over the strawberries for a tangy contrast, creating a dessert that perfectly balances sweetness and acidity.

  1. Tender Spring Lamb: A BBQ Showstopper

Embrace the heartiness of spring with succulent cuts of lamb on your charcoal BBQ. Spring lamb, known for its tender texture and delicate flavour, is a showstopper that deserves a place at the centre of your grilling festivities.

Marinate lamb chops or skewers with a blend of herbs, garlic, and olive oil to enhance their natural taste. The high heat of lumpwood charcoal ensures a perfect sear, locking in the juices and delivering a mouthwatering smoky flavour.

For an exquisite spring-inspired dish, try grilling lamb chops and serving them alongside a mint-infused pea puree. The combination of smoky lamb and vibrant pea puree creates a plate that encapsulates the essence of the season.

  1. Radishes with a Twist: A Zesty Grilled Delight

Often overlooked in traditional barbecue fare, radishes become a revelation when introduced to the grill. The peppery bite of radishes transforms into a mellow, zesty delight, making them an unexpected yet sensational addition to your spring grilling repertoire.

For a simple and flavourful dish, toss whole radishes in olive oil, salt, and pepper before placing them on the grill. The result is a smoky exterior that gives way to a tender and slightly sweet interior. Grilled radishes work well in salads, side dishes, or even as a standalone snack, showcasing their versatility.

Consider a grilled radish salad with fresh herbs and a lemon vinaigrette to fully appreciate the transformation these humble vegetables undergo on the barbecue.

  1. Fresh Peas: Charcoal-Infused Sweetness

While peas might seem delicate, their fresh, sweet flavour can stand up to the robust intensity of a charcoal BBQ. Grilling fresh peas in their pods or shelled adds a delightful smokiness that enhances their natural sweetness.

To grill peas in their pods, toss them in olive oil, sprinkle with sea salt, and place them directly on the grill grates. The pods will char, imparting a smoky essence to the peas inside. Alternatively, grill shelled peas in a foil packet for a convenient and delicious side dish.

For a captivating recipe, try grilling peas and incorporating them into a vibrant grilled vegetable medley. The sweet smokiness of the peas complements other grilled vegetables, creating a dish that celebrates the freshness of spring.
